To view the index numbers, names, and their associated chassis slots, enter
the following command from the HP zl switch’s CLI:
hostzlswitch> show services
Table C-3 shows an example output for this command. In this example, the
host HP zl switch has assigned the SBM the index number 2.
Table C-3. CLI Display of Services
To access the manager context for the ONE-App OS on the SBM installed in
slots A and C, you would one of the following commands:
hostzlswitch> services c 2
hostzlswitch> services c name hp-sbm-branch
Table C-4 provides an example of a host switch that is running:
DCM on a ONE Services zl Module
SBM
On this host switch, DCM was installed and booted first, so the host switch
assigned it index number 2. It then assigned the SBM index number 3.
Table C-4. CLI Display of Services
For example, if you want to enter the Manager EXEC context for the SBM’s
ONE App OS, enter one of the following commands:
hostzlswitch> services c 3
hostzlswitch> services c name hp-sbm-branch
To verify your location in the CLI, check the prompt. It is
hostzlswitch(hp-sbm-branch<slot ID>)>.
